Seismic mitigation of steel modular buildings using novel inter-modular connections [PDF]
This research proposes novel inter-modular connections to enable the safe and reliable performance of modular building structures under seismic actions. The proposed connections are designed to shift possible failure locations away from critical structural members to provide effective seismic mitigation.
